
Hype Fire
Easton's top-tier composite USA bat brings two-piece smoothness and a forgiving barrel to Little League hitters, but the near-$350 price is a lot to ask for a youth bat.

Our Review
The 2026 Hype Fire is Easton's flagship USA Baseball bat, a two-piece all-composite build with the 3D Ropecoil barrel wrap concentrated at the sweet spot and an Opti-Flex handle tuned per length. It swings balanced and light, which helps younger or smaller hitters get the barrel through the zone, and the two-piece construction keeps mishit sting low. Performance and feel are genuinely high-end for the USA category. The real catch is value: at $349.99 it is one of the priciest youth bats on the shelf, so it makes the most sense for committed travel-ball players rather than a first-season bat.
Pros & Cons
Pros
- Smooth two-piece composite feel with very low hand sting on mishits
- Balanced, easy-to-swing profile suits a wide range of youth hitters
- 3D Ropecoil barrel gives a large, forgiving sweet spot
Cons
- $349.99 is steep for a USA youth bat
- Composite barrels need a short break-in before they reach peak pop
